[feat](trx-frontend-appkit): add native macOS AppKit frontend

Add a new trx-frontend-appkit crate using objc2 + AppKit as a
replacement for the removed Qt/QML frontend. The frontend provides
the same feature set: frequency/mode/band display, PTT/power/VFO/lock
controls, signal/TX metering, and frequency/mode/TX-limit input.

Architecture splits platform-agnostic model (model.rs) from AppKit
UI (ui.rs) to facilitate future UIKit porting. State flows from the
async tokio watcher via std::sync::mpsc to the AppKit main thread;
button actions flow back through a channel to stay on the UI thread.

Feature-gated behind `appkit-frontend` cargo feature.
